Straight answers

Three things we deliberately do not show you, and why.

No ad spend

Meta only reports spend for EU and UK ads. Printing a number for a US ad would mean inventing it.

No revenue estimates

Nobody can see another store's revenue. Any tool showing you one is guessing, and dressing the guess up as data.

No likes or shares

The Ad Library does not publish engagement at all. Days running tells you more than a like count ever did.

Questions

Where does the data come from?
Meta's Ad Library — the public record of every ad running on Facebook and Instagram. We sweep the US and Australia every day and group the ads by product.
Why not sweep Norway too?
Because browsing Norway only shows you what everyone here can already see. Norway is checked on demand, per product, so you learn whether the specific product you found has arrived yet.
What about TikTok and Pinterest?
Coming. Meta first, because it is where direct-response money still concentrates and its ad library is genuinely public.
